Hey, I have a 2015 Scion FR-S. The engine is so problematic after two rebuilds.. and the dealership (a little mom and pops corner store type dealership) wont honor any more warranty work and iv put too much money into it. Anyway I broke down and went to the Subaru dealership and purchased a 2020 BRZ. I have wheels, suspension, exhaust, tail lights, and an intake that I want to move from my 2015 FR-S to my 2020 BRZ. Do you think everything will be compatible? I sure hope so...

Just about everything. The exhaust will fit if its a cat back. Axlebacks need their flange modified to fit facelift cars
